The invention relates to the technical field of magnetic levitation devices with levitation and guidance and particularly relates to a magnetic levitation device with levitation and guidance, a magnetic levitation train and a magnetic levitation system. Suspension reaction rails on two sides of the rail are arranged to be at a certain inclination angle, so repulsive force between the permanent magnets and the suspension reaction rails is inclined upwards, two components in the horizontal direction and the vertical direction are generated respectively, and suspension of the suspension train in the vertical direction is achieved through the vertical components; when the device loaded on the annular permanent magnet electric suspension system inclines towards one side, the repulsive force borne by the permanent magnet on the corresponding side is increased accordingly, the horizontal component is also increased accordingly, then reaction is generated on the device loaded on the annular permanent magnet electric suspension system, the device is pushed towards the opposite direction, and guiding of the load device is realized. According to the device, the track and the train are simple in structure, and the system is high in reliability, easy to implement and particularly suitable for medium-low-speed maglev train systems.
